CNN’s Chris Cuomo Grills LaVar Ball For Not Thanking Trump In Bizarre, Contentious Interview

The Donald Trump-LaVar Beef is in full swing. Last week, the President of the United States took to Twitter to demand a “Thank You” from LiAngelo Ball and his two teammates after Trump claims he personally to spoke to the Chinese President about their shoplifting case during his trip to Asia.

LaVar Ball has since refused to thank the President because he doesn’t think Trump did much in helping his son.

Who?” LaVar Ball told ESPN on Friday, when asked about Trump’s involvement in the matter. “What was he over there for? Don’t tell me nothing. Everybody wants to make it seem like he helped me out.”

On Tuesday night, CNN’s Chris Cuomo spoke to LaVar Ball in a bizarre and confusing 20 minute interview where Ball refused to thank President Trump for helping out his son LiAngelo in China.

LaVar Ball opened the interview by explaining that just because the President says that he helped doesn’t mean that he actually did anything and for that reason he didn’t deserve a “Thank You”.

Chris Cuomo began grilling LaVar about taking a shot at the President when all Trump did was help his son from serving a lengthy prison sentence in China.

Chris Cuomo: Why you take on Donald Trump after he helped your kid?

LaVar Ball: Take on him for what? What are we doing for each other?

Chris Cuomo: I know what he did for you, and instead of saying thank you, you take a shot at hime.

LaVar Ball: What did he do for me?

Chris Cuomo: He helped your son get out of jail for a long time”

Of course LaVar had to make a mockery of the interview and at one poing asked Chris Cuomo to thank him for having him on.

LaVar ended the interview with a Thanksgiving shoutout to Donald Trump and plug for the Big Baller Brand.
